Orange Spice Old Fashioned
Course: Recipes, Old Fashioned CollectionCuisine: Citrus / CraftDifficulty: Easy
For those who love the “orange” part of the Old Fashioned most of all. We layer orange bitters with fresh oil for a citrus-forward profile without using juice.

minutesIngredients
2 oz Bourbon (Wheated bourbon works well here)
0.25 oz Simple Syrup
1 dash Angostura Aromatic Bitters
1 dash Orange Bitters (Regan’s No. 6 or Angostura Orange)
Garnish: Wide Orange Peel
Directions
- Combine: Add bourbon, syrup, and both types of bitters to a mixing glass.
- Stir: Fill with ice and stir for 30 seconds.
- Strain: Strain over a fresh large cube in a rocks glass.
- Garnish: Twist the orange peel aggressively over the drink to spray the oils. Rub the rim. Drop it in.
Notes
- Splitting the bitters (1 aromatic, 1 orange) maintains the depth of the whiskey while highlighting the top notes.
